Understanding the Numbers: What Do 5W-40 and 0W-40 Really Mean?
Before we dive into mixing, let’s decode what those numbers on the oil bottle actually represent. Understanding this is the foundation for making an informed decision. Both 5W-40 and 0W-40 are multi-grade oils, designed to perform across a range of temperatures.
The “W” Number: Winter Viscosity Explained
The first number, followed by the “W” (which stands for Winter, not weight), indicates the oil’s viscosity or thickness at cold temperatures. The lower this number, the better the oil flows when your engine is cold.
- 0W: This oil is less viscous (thinner) at low temperatures compared to 5W. It flows more easily to critical engine components during a frigid startup, providing faster lubrication and reducing wear.
- 5W: This oil is slightly thicker at the same cold temperature. It still offers excellent cold-start protection for the vast majority of climates.
Think of it like honey versus water. On a cold morning, the 0W oil is more like water, moving quickly, while the 5W is a bit more like cold honey, moving a little slower.
The “40” Number: Operating Temperature Viscosity
The second number—in this case, “40”—tells you the oil’s viscosity when the engine is at its normal operating temperature (around 212°F or 100°C). Since both oils are “40” weight, they will have a very similar thickness and protective film strength once your engine is fully warmed up.
This is the most critical takeaway: at temperature, both oils are designed to protect your engine in the same way. The primary difference is how they behave before the engine gets there.
The Big Question: Is It Safe to Mix 5W-40 and 0W-40?
Now for the main event. With a clear understanding of the numbers, we can tackle the safety and practicality of mixing these two oils. This section provides a complete mixing 5w40 and 0w40 guide for any situation.
The Short Answer: Yes, But with Caveats
In almost all cases, mixing 5W-40 and 0W-40 is safe, especially if you are just topping off your engine oil by a quart or less. Modern engine oils, particularly synthetics from the same manufacturer, are formulated to be compatible. You will not cause engine sludge or catastrophic failure by adding a quart of 0W-40 to an engine filled with 5W-40.
The resulting mixture will have a cold-weather viscosity somewhere between 0W and 5W. It will be slightly thinner on a cold start than straight 5W-40 but slightly thicker than straight 0W-40.
When It’s Okay (Emergencies and Topping Off)
The most common and acceptable reason for mixing is necessity. If you’re on a road trip or out on the trail and notice your oil level is low, using a different grade to top off is far better than running the engine with insufficient oil.
Low oil level is a much greater threat to your engine than a slightly altered viscosity. In this scenario, topping off with a compatible synthetic 0W-40 or 5W-40 is the right call.
When to Avoid It (Full Oil Changes and Performance Engines)
While topping off is fine, you should avoid intentionally creating a 50/50 blend for a full oil change. Your vehicle’s manufacturer specified a particular grade for a reason, based on engineering tolerances and testing in various climates.
For high-performance, turbocharged, or supercharged engines, stick to the manufacturer’s recommendation. These engines operate under extreme stress and heat, and the precise formulation of the recommended oil is critical for bearing protection and turbo longevity.

Potential Drawbacks and Common Problems to Watch For
The common problems with mixing 5w40 and 0w40 are subtle and unlikely to cause immediate damage, but they are worth noting.
- Altered Viscosity: The primary result is that you no longer have true 5W-40 in your crankcase. The cold-start properties are changed, which may not be ideal for your specific engine design or climate.
- Additive Package Dilution: While major brands have compatible additives, they are not identical. Mixing can slightly dilute the carefully balanced additive package (detergents, anti-wear agents, etc.) of your primary oil.
- Warranty Concerns: In the rare event of an engine warranty claim, a manufacturer could potentially question the use of a mixed-viscosity oil, even though it’s unlikely to be the cause of failure.
Your Step-by-Step Mixing 5W-40 and 0W-40 Guide for Emergencies
If you find yourself in a situation where mixing is your only option, follow these steps. This is a crucial part of our mixing 5w40 and 0w40 care guide.
- Confirm the Basics: First, ensure both oils are for the same engine type (gasoline or diesel). Using diesel oil in a gas engine (or vice-versa) can cause issues with emissions systems.
- Match the Specifications: This is the most important step. Look for the API (American Petroleum Institute) “donut” or ACEA (European Automobile Manufacturers’ Association) code on the back of the bottle. If your car requires an API SP oil, ensure the oil you’re adding is also API SP certified. Matching specs ensures the additive chemistry is compatible.
- Prioritize Synthetic with Synthetic: If your engine is filled with full synthetic 5W-40, you must top it off with a full synthetic 0W-40. Never mix conventional (mineral) oil with synthetic oil unless it’s an absolute last resort.
- Add the Oil Slowly: Use a clean funnel and add about half a quart at a time. Wait a minute, then re-check the dipstick. Be careful not to overfill, as this can cause its own set of problems like foamed oil and blown seals.
- Plan for an Earlier Oil Change: While not strictly necessary for a single top-off, it’s good practice. Consider changing your oil a bit sooner than the recommended interval to get back to a single, correct viscosity.

Frequently Asked Questions About Mixing 5W-40 and 0W-40
What will the final viscosity of the mix be?
The final cold viscosity will land somewhere between 0W and 5W. If your engine holds 5 quarts of 5W-40 and you add 1 quart of 0W-40, the resulting mixture will behave much closer to a 5W-40 than a 0W-40. The operating viscosity will remain a 40 weight.
Can I mix different brands of 5W-40 and 0W-40?
Yes, as long as they meet the same API/ACEA specifications. It’s generally better to stick to the same brand to ensure the additive packages are as similar as possible, but matching the performance spec is the most critical factor.
How does mixing 5W-40 and 0W-40 affect my turbocharged engine?
For a top-off, the effect is negligible. However, turbochargers are extremely sensitive to oil quality and flow, especially during cold starts. For this reason, it is extra important to return to the manufacturer’s recommended single-grade oil at your next oil change to ensure the turbo bearings get the precise protection they were designed for.
I have an off-road truck. Does mixing matter more for me?
Off-roading places unique stresses on an engine, from steep angles affecting oil pickup to high heat and low-speed crawling. While a top-off mix is fine, consistency is key. Sticking with your recommended oil ensures you have predictable performance and protection when you’re far from pavement.
